(Algebra: 2 × 2 linear equations) Design a class named LinearEquation for a 2 × 2 system of linear equations:

The class contains:

Private data fields a , b , c , d , e , and f.

A constructor with the arguments for a , b , c , d , e , and f.

■ Six get functions for a , b , c , d , e , and f.

A function named isSo1vab1e() that returns true if adbc is not 0.

Functions getX() and getY() that return the solution for the equation.

Draw the UML diagram for the class and then implement the class. Write a test program that prompts the user to enter a , b , c , d , e , and f and displays the result. If adbc is 0, report that “The equation has no solution.” See Programming Exercise for sample runs.

(Algebra: solve 2 × 2 linear equations) You can use Cramer’s rule to solve the following 2 × 2 system of linear equation:

Write a program that prompts the user to enter a , b , c , d , e , and f , and displays the result. If adbc is 0 , report that “The equation has no solution.”
